Shetland Hand Knitters’ Association was the brainchild of Prophet Smith, secretary of Shetland’s branch of the seamen’s union.
Designed to combat the control of the industry in Shetland by knitwear merchants, the first meeting in 1943 was attended by 34 women delegates from across Shetland. Within a couple of months they had got 4,000 members, 90 per cent of hand knitters in the islands. Historians have more or less ignored the Association. Find out from this talk about its achievements and setbacks during the next 30 years.
